Chemistry Check: Seeing If You Really Fit

If you feel an instant spark, that’s a great start — but chemistry is more useful when it connects to values and goals. For single women on Mingle2, a quick, compassionate chemistry check helps you decide whether to invest more time or move on.

Match Values And Long-Term Goals

Ask gentle, specific questions about what matters most: family, career priorities, finances, and how each of you defines commitment. Listen for attitudes (open, flexible, curious) more than rehearsed answers. Shared values don’t require perfect alignment, but they should make everyday choices feel comfortable rather than constantly fraught.

Lifestyle Fit And Daily Rhythm

Talk about routines and priorities: work hours, social life, travel, health habits, and how you both like to spend weekends. Small mismatches (early bedtimes vs. late nights) can matter more than you expect if they affect time together. Look for workable compromises and respect for each other’s needs.

Communication Style And Conflict

Notice how you talk now. Do conversations feel honest and easy? Do you both check in, clarify misunderstandings, and own up to mistakes? Ask about how each person handles conflict: cooling off, talking it through, or needing space. Compatible communication styles don’t have to be identical, but they should be predictable and respectful.

Boundaries And Emotional Safety

Be explicit about your non-negotiables and invite your date to share theirs. Boundaries can include time, privacy, social media, finances, and family involvement. Respecting boundaries early builds trust and keeps chemistry from being mistaken for consent to cross limits.

Thoughtful Questions To Try

  • What does a supportive partner look like to you?
  • How do you balance personal goals and relationship time?
  • What’s one thing that would make dating feel sustainable for you right now?
  • How do you like to resolve disagreements?
  • What are your priorities for the next two to five years?

Practical Next Steps

Use a few low-pressure conversations to map overlap, then test compatibility with shared activities that reveal habits and values (a weekday dinner, a group outing, a small project). If core priorities clash, accept that chemistry alone isn’t enough. If they align, let curiosity and kindness guide deeper conversations.

On Mingle2, chemistry matters most when it’s paired with clarity about what you both want — and the respect to confirm it together.

Dating Confidence Reset

If dating online has left you feeling tired, invisible, or unsure, start small and clear: name what you want from Mingle2 right now—casual conversation, new friends, or a relationship—and keep that intention in mind as your compass. A clear goal helps you say yes to the right conversations and no to the time-wasters without guilt.

Pace conversations with purpose. Move slowly enough to learn about someone but quickly enough to avoid endless small talk. Use a simple rule: aim to learn one meaningful thing about a match within a few messages and suggest a short, low-pressure next step if the exchange feels promising.

Set realistic expectations. Not every chat will click, and that’s normal. Treat each conversation as practice in spotting red flags, noticing shared values, and refining what you want. Celebrate small wins—good questions asked, honest boundaries set, or a conversation that ended respectfully.

Protect your emotional energy. Limit how much time you spend swiping or replying each day. Batch similar tasks (profile updates, message replies) into short sessions so dating doesn’t crowd your life. If a message or interaction drains you, give yourself permission to pause or step back.

Choose matches more thoughtfully. Look beyond one-line bios and photos: pick people who mention interests or habits that matter to you, or whose tone matches your communication style. Prioritize quality cues—consistent replies, curiosity, and respect—over quantity.

Track progress, not numbers. Instead of counting matches or likes, notice improvements: clearer profiles, braver opening lines, or conversations that reveal values faster. These milestones show growth even when outcomes aren’t immediate.

Confidence in dating comes from clarity, boundaries, and steady pacing—not from rushing or trying to force results. Use Mingle2 with intention, protect your time and feelings, and let small, consistent choices rebuild your confidence.
